Our Story

Studio Woof was born in January 2025, out of a simple but urgent realization: the critical window for puppy socialization doesn't wait and for too many dogs, it had already closed.

We watched the effects of the pandemic ripple through a generation of "Covid puppies"  dogs who never got the chance to meet the world during those first vulnerable weeks.

The result was heartbreaking: dogs left permanently nervous, fearful, or unable to relax around other dogs and people, simply because no one could safely give them what they needed most at 8 to 12 weeks old.

We started Studio Woof to make sure that never happens again. We bring puppies together during this critical developmental window to meet new people, play with other pups, and explore new environments, building the confidence and social skills that stay with them for life.

The feedback from families we've worked with has been nothing short of incredible, and it's what drives us every day to keep helping the next generation of puppies grow into calm, confident, well-adjusted dogs.

Our Goals

Creating various activities for people to interact with puppies is a wonderful way to foster a strong bond and positively influence their behavior. By engaging in activities such as baking, painting, yoga, jewelery making etc, each session offers a unique experience for the participants while keeping the puppies entertained and stimulated. These interactions not only provide enjoyment for the clients but also help the puppies socialize and learn in a fun and engaging environment.

Ultimately, we lead with compassion and inclusivity to support the emotional well-being of our community, ensuring every educational interaction brings joy, fun, and meaningful connection.
